Regular biography

Adam Lidz is an Associate Professor in the Department of Physics at the University of Pennsylvania. His research focuses on theoretical astrophysics and cosmology, particularly the formation and evolution of large-scale structure in the universe. He is interested in the Epoch of Reionization and the dark ages, exploring how the universe evolved from a smooth initial state to its present complexity. His work involves constructing theoretical models to predict and interpret observational data from various wavebands. He has contributed to studies on the Lyman-alpha forest, quasar clustering, and the impact of helium ionization on the hydrogen Lyman-alpha forest. Lidz has taught courses in cosmology and order of magnitude physics and has published extensively in leading journals.

Scholar-generated biography

Adam Lidz is an Associate Professor of Physics & Astronomy at the University of Pennsylvania, specializing in the Epoch of Reionization, Intergalactic Medium, Line-Intensity Mapping, 21 cm, and Cosmic Microwave Background. His research focuses on understanding the early universe through observations of the cosmic microwave background and the intergalactic medium. He investigates the ionizing background spectrum, the effects of He ii reionization, and the evolution of intergalactic opacity. Lidz also explores the use of line-intensity mapping with carbon monoxide and the redshifted 21 cm line to probe reionization and cosmic structure formation. His work includes simulations of bubble growth during hydrogen reionization and the impact of the IGM on high-redshift Lyα emission lines.
